BUSINESS NEWS

  • The McMinnville Area Chamber of Commerce will move into its new building at 1215 N.E. Baker St this spring to double its space with a visitors’ center and more offices. Ticor Title, currently in the building, will relocate to West Second Street to make way for the Chamber.  News-Register

HEALTH NEWS

  • Yamhill County Health and Human Services has partnered with CHESS Health to offer a free digital screening tool (available online and as a walk-in option) that helps residents assess substance use risks and learn about local treatment options. The new service aims to reduce stigma and improve access to care.  News-Register

  • Linfield women’s basketball ended a 9-game losing streak with a 65-56 win over Puget Sound in Tacoma on Friday. The Wildcats also beat PLU (Pacific Lutheran University) 59-37 on Saturday, keeping their conference record strong as they prepare for upcoming games.  News-Register
